Category : | Sub Category : Posted on 2024-09-07 22:25:23
In the world of web development, the integration of Artificial intelligence (AI) has been revolutionizing the way websites and applications are designed, developed, and optimized. But what exactly is artificial intelligence and how does it impact the landscape of web development? ### Defining Artificial Intelligence Artificial intelligence refers to the simulation of human intelligence processes by computer systems. These processes include learning, reasoning, problem-solving, perception, and language understanding. In the context of web development, AI technologies enable websites and applications to analyze data, make decisions, and perform tasks that would typically require human intelligence. ### Concept Clarification 1. **Machine Learning**: Machine learning is a subset of artificial intelligence that enables systems to learn and improve from experience without being explicitly programmed. In web development, machine learning algorithms can be used to personalize user experiences, facilitate search engine optimization, and automate tasks. 2. **Natural Language Processing (NLP)**: NLP is a branch of artificial intelligence that focuses on the interaction between computers and humans through natural language. Websites and applications leverage NLP to understand and generate human language, enabling features such as chatbots, voice assistants, and sentiment analysis. 3. **Computer Vision**: Computer vision is a field of artificial intelligence that enables machines to interpret and understand visual information from the real world. In web development, computer vision technology can be used for tasks like image recognition, visual search, and augmented reality experiences. 4. **Predictive Analytics**: Predictive analytics utilizes AI algorithms to forecast future outcomes based on historical data patterns. For web developers, predictive analytics can be leveraged to customize content recommendations, optimize marketing strategies, and enhance user engagement. ### Integration into Web Development The integration of artificial intelligence technologies into web development has unlocked a myriad of possibilities for creating dynamic, intelligent, and innovative digital experiences. From improving search functionalities and personalizing user interactions to streamlining e-commerce processes and enhancing cybersecurity measures, AI has become a fundamental tool for web developers looking to stay ahead in a competitive digital landscape. In conclusion, the concept of artificial intelligence in web development goes beyond buzzwords and hype—it represents a fundamental shift in how websites and applications are created and optimized. By understanding the definition and concept clarification of AI in web development, developers can harness the power of intelligent technologies to create engaging and personalized digital experiences for their users.